共用方式為


_RxFreePool函式

_RxFreePool 會釋放先前使用 _RxAllocatePoolWithTag 配置的記憶體。

語法

VOID _RxFreePool(
   PVOID Buffer,
   PSZ   FileName,
   ULONG LineNumber
);

參數

Buffer
要釋放之集區內存緩衝區的指標。

FileName
發生記憶體配置的來源檔名指標。 目前未使用此參數。

LineNumber
來源檔案中發生記憶體配置的行號。 目前未使用此參數。

傳回值

備註

建議呼叫 RxFreePool 宏,而不是直接使用此例程。 在零售組建上,此宏會定義為呼叫 ExFreePool

透過呼叫 _RxFreePool,應釋放配置_RxAllocatePoolWithTag的記憶體。

_RxFreePool例程會呼叫 ExFreePool

規格需求

目標平台

桌面

標頭

Ntrxdef.h (包含 Ntrxdef.h)

IRQL

<= APC_LEVEL

另請參閱

_RxAllocatePoolWithTag

_RxCheckMemoryBlock